Need help pour flash BIOS via JSPI1 MSI - Carte mère - Hardware
Marsh Posté le 26-03-2022 à 23:27:29
Là ce n'est plus une question d’informatique mais d'électronique:
Le port JSPI1 est un port pour brancher une puce alternative, ce qui permettra à ton PC de booter (c'est comme un dual bios, en gros, sauf qu'il te faut rajouter toit même le deuxième bios).
Pour cela: il te faut:
-trouver la référence de la puce flash ROM du BIOS de ta carte mère.
-te procurer une puce flash ROM compatible.
-te procurer un programmateur d'EEPROM compatible avec cette puce.
-programmer cette puce avec le dernier BIOS qui était sur ta carte mère.
-concevoir et fabriquer une carte avec une connectique compatible avec JDPI11 qui accueille la nouvelle puce bios.
Du coup c'est peut être plus simple de directement tenter de reprogrammer la puce de la carte mère.
Il faudrait que tu pose la question sur un forum d'électronique.
Je suppose que tu l'avais déjà trouvé, mais au cas où, voici les noms des broches du port:
https://www.flashrom.org/MSI_JSPI1
Marsh Posté le 27-03-2022 à 21:33:44
Hello et merci de ta réponse, je pensais ne jamais en avoir. J'aurai bien aimé pouvoir reflasher le bios sans devoir en arriver là mais j'ai écran noir depuis. J'ai trouvé de quoi booter sur une autre puce avec un programmateur USB et un adaptateur pour aller sur ce fameux port JSPI1. Je vais regarder pour la puce BIOS et voir si c'est économiquement viable vu l'âge de bête.
Marsh Posté le 28-03-2022 à 00:09:38
Méfie toi: il y a plusieurs versions du port JSPI1, attention aux voltages et nombre de broches.
Marsh Posté le 28-03-2022 à 07:39:37
autant flasher directement a la pince sur la puce du bios non ?
juste faire gaffe à la tension prévue par le programmeur, bcp sont en 5v, et idealement faut 3.3v pr rien risquer d'abimer
(sinon y'a une petite soudure a faire pr transformer le programmeur de 5v à 3.3v)
Marsh Posté le 14-09-2025 à 08:34:10
Bonjour,
Nouveau sur le forum, j'ai essayé de démarrer avec un second bios connecté à JSPI1, sur une carte mère MSI A320M PRO-VH mais cela ne fonctionne pas pour moi. EZ debug led blanche du processeur s'allume et s'éteint, idem pou la ram par contre j'ai rien qui s'allume ensuite, vga reste éteint idem pour boot.
Après la carte n'est pas toute jeune, le bios a planté suite à une tentative de mise à jour via M-flash. Ce bios m'avait retiré mon processeur A12-9800!
J'ai réussi à le flasher avec un CH341A et neoprogrammer. Le programme MSi dragon m'a ensuite proposé une mise à jour du bios, ordinateur encore planté, la je n'ai pas réussi à le reflasher, pince clip chinoise de mauvaise qualité.
J'ai fait plusieurs manip sur la carte, j'ai changé la puce, je l'ai reprogrammée et soudée toujours sans succès.
Donc la j'ai commandé une nouvelle carte, avec un nouveau processeur.
Moi c'est juste pour savoir si c'est vraiment possible de démarrer via ce connecteur. On ne trouve pas grand chose sur le net ou youtube.
Marsh Posté le 14-09-2025 à 10:50:11
Ma source c'est le lien que j'ai posté plus haut. À part qu'il faut mettre la broche 12 #HOLD en état bas pour désactiver la puce spi de la carte mère je n'en sait pas plus.
Marsh Posté le 14-09-2025 à 10:55:14
| kabyll a écrit : autant flasher directement a la pince sur la puce du bios non ? |
+1
J'ai un reprogrammateur d'Eprom CHA341a.
Je pense que c'est celui-là dont tu parles.
J'ai testé le mien avec un multimètre avant de faire la petite soudure et ce n'était pas nécessaire.
Il fonctionne en 5v lorsque rien n'y est connecté.
Il passe automatiquement en 3.3v lorsqu'il détecte qu'une Eprom est connectée.
Il ne passe simplement pas en 1.8v pour reflasher les BIOS de carte graphique.
Mais reflasher les BIOS de carte graphique en 3.3v n'a posé aucun problème jusqu'à présent.
Marsh Posté le 14-09-2025 à 13:34:29
Je constate que je ne reçois pas beaucoup d'aide... Ensuite on voit plus de choses sur les sites anglophones, mais il y a la barrière de la langue...
J'ai posé la question directement à MSI, je vais bien voir si j'obtiens une réponse.
Marsh Posté le 14-09-2025 à 14:20:34
msidragon, ton problème est peut être que ta carte mère est morte, pas juste le bios. Ou bien qu'on ne peut vraiment pas revenir en arrière, forcer une version antérieure du bios n'est pas toujours concluant, il peut y avoir des protections qui s'enclenchent ou des incompatibilités, par exemple avec le tpm 2.0 qui peut avoir été mis à jour via le dernier bios mais qui ne serai pas compatible avec l'ancien bios.
Prompt d'ia (lmarena):
Question: Question à un expert : A propos des bios/uefi des cartes mères modernes d'ordinateurs: que se passe t'il vraiment quand on les flashe? Y a t'il des données écrites ailleurs que dans la puce "spi" qui sont effectuées? Pourquoi il y a parfois certaines révisions du bios qui une fois flashées dans la carte mère n'autorisent pas un retour en arrière vers une version plus ancienne?
Sur quelles sources sont basées votre réponse?
mistral-medium-2508
| Citation : Voici une réponse détaillée et sourcée sur le fonctionnement du flashage des BIOS/UEFI modernes, les mécanismes sous-jacents, et les restrictions de rétrogradation. Les informations proviennent de documents techniques, de recherches académiques, et d'analyses matérielles publiées par des experts en firmware. |
connais-tu le port JSPI1 des cartes mères MSI à socket AM4 (ou autre socket)?
gemini-2.5-flash
| Citation : Oui, absolument. Je connais très bien le port **JSPI1** des cartes mères MSI, qu'il s'agisse de socket AM4 ou d'autres sockets (Intel ou AMD). |
command-a-03-2025
| Citation : Oui, le port **JSPI1** (ou **SPI1**) est un connecteur présent sur certaines cartes mères MSI (et d'autres marques) pour le socket AM4 (et d'autres sockets comme LGA1151, LGA1200, etc.). Ce connecteur est principalement utilisé pour des opérations de bas niveau sur la puce **SPI Flash**, qui contient le BIOS/UEFI de la carte mère. |
Mais d'après https://www.flashrom.org/user_docs/msi_jspi1.html , si je comprends bien, on peut l'utiliser pour désactiver la puce spi de la carte mère et utiliser une spi alternative qui serai branché sur ce port. Ai-je mal compris?
gemini-2.5-flash
| Citation : Non, vous n'avez pas mal compris, mais il faut nuancer et comprendre le contexte de cette information sur Flashrom. |
command-a-03-2025
| Citation : Vous avez **bien compris** ! Le port **JSPI1** sur les cartes mères MSI (et d'autres marques) peut effectivement être utilisé pour **désactiver la puce SPI principale** et rediriger les opérations de lecture/écriture vers une puce SPI **externe** connectée à ce port. Cette fonctionnalité est particulièrement utile pour : |
Marsh Posté le 14-09-2025 à 14:23:30
| guig2000 a écrit : Ma source c'est le lien que j'ai posté plus haut. À part qu'il faut mettre la broche 12 #HOLD en état bas pour désactiver la puce spi de la carte mère je n'en sait pas plus. |
Le câblage est correct, par contre j'ai remarqué qu'il y a une continuité entre les broches du connecteur JSPI1 et la puce sur la carte mère. Par contre il m'est impossible de reprogrammer celle-ci, le CH341A m'indique que la puce n'est pas détectée. Il faudrait peut-être relier, en direct, la broche 12 du connecteur JSPI1 à la broche 7 de la puce?
Marsh Posté le 14-09-2025 à 14:29:50
Mon message précédent est totalement tronqué par le forum, cela ne m'étais jamais arrivé, j'ai dû faire trop de copier-coller.
D'après l'IA de google, il est possible que en réalité le port jspi1 soit destiné à reprogrammer la puce de la carte mère plus qu'à brancher une nouvelle puce et que l'utilisation d'une puce sur ce port nécessites des astuces supplémentaires. D'où la liaison entre les broches du port et la puce sur la carte mère.
Marsh Posté le 14-09-2025 à 14:34:19
| guig2000 a écrit : msidragon, ton problème est peut être que ta carte mère est morte, pas juste le bios. Ou bien qu'on ne peut vraiment pas revenir en arrière, forcer une version antérieure du bios n'est pas toujours concluant, il peut y avoir des protections qui s'enclenchent ou des incompatibilités, par exemple avec le tpm 2.0 qui peut avoir été mis à jour via le dernier bios mais qui ne serai pas compatible avec l'ancien bios.
|
Je te remercie pour ta réponse, il est fort problable que ma CM soit HS, cependant j'ai installé le bios le plus ancien, via la page de téléchargement MSI. Mon processeur est un A12-9800.
J'avais réussi à la ressusciter...
Marsh Posté le 14-09-2025 à 14:42:27
J'ai édité le message plus haut avec les réponses complètes des IA en mode versus de lmarena (sauf pour quenn3-max-preview qui génère des caractères qui tronquent la réponse).
On remarquera que gemini-2.5-flash et command-a-03-2025 ne sont pas d'accords sur l'utilisation de jspi1.
Marsh Posté le 15-09-2025 à 11:02:21
Bonjour,
Ci-dessous la réponse de MSI, ce connecteur sert à reprogrammer le bios sur la CM (en théorie, différentes IA n'ont pas la même version...):
Notice:
1. Please reply to this email directly, do not remove or modify the subject.
2. Attach your file here: https://account.msi.com/services/tickets/detail/1251884
3. If your question is answered, please close this ticket and share this service experience with the 1-minute survey.
Ticket:
1251884Question sur le bios suite crash avec MSI dragon center
Content:
Cher client ,
La carte mère MSI A320M PRO-VH ne dispose malheureusement pas d’un double BIOS intégré. Le connecteur JSPI1 présent sur la carte est réservé au reprogrammation du BIOS via un programmateur externe (utilisé en SAV MSI ou par un technicien équipé), et ne permet pas de démarrer sur un second BIOS comme on pourrait le faire avec une carte mère équipée d’une fonction « Dual BIOS ».
Merci.
Nicolas
MSI France SAV
http://fr.msi.com
*****CONFIDENTIAL INFORMATION*****
This email is intended only for the use of the person or entity to whom it is
addressed and contains information that may be subject to and/or may be
restricted from disclosure by contract or applicable law. If you are not the
intended recipient of this email, be advised that any disclosure, copy,
distribution or use of the contents of this message is strictly prohibited.
If you are not the intended recipient of this email, please notify the sender
that you have received this in error by replying to this message. Then,
please delete it from your system. Our Privacy Policy is available here
https://www.msi.com/page/privacy-policy. Thank you.
Marsh Posté le 15-09-2025 à 12:38:31
J'ai été trompé par flastom.org.
Personnellement j'avais fait la recherche pour savoir à quoi servait ce port de ma carte mère exactement.
Marsh Posté le 14-03-2022 à 15:15:54
Bonjour à tous
Je possède une carte mère MSI X370 Gaming Plus et suite à un flash BIOS raté (pc planté pendant le flash), je cherche à connaitre comment recharger un bios par la prise JSPI1 (habituellement réservée au constructeur).
Merci d'avance